The human placenta has many vessels traversing its foetal surface. A variety of sizes is available down to vessels of diameter 1 mm. Selection of a suitable artery can provide a vessel that can be satisfactorily used for microsurgical practice. Where other preparations are not available, the human placenta appears to offer a reasonable, cheap and readily available alternative.
